So, prosecutors began their case during the first trial in the case of the shooting death of Eric Torell, 20.

On the scene in Stockholm District Court, apart from the three prosecutors, was Eric Torell's family and a large number of journalists.

One of the strongest moments was when the prosecutor played the radio communication between the police on the night of August 2 last year - the night when Eric Torell was shot dead.

In addition to the chief of staff charged with malpractice, two of the three police officers present at the shooting were also charged. They are both in their 30s and had only served for 7 weeks and 8 months, respectively, when Eric Torell was shot dead. One of them is charged with malpractice, one for causing death to another.

Police scream on the radio

The two police officers looked at each other when they heard their own voices on the sound recording. The radio communication also shows the riot that arose when the police opened fire.

- We have gunshots, gunshots, we get shot !, you hear how one of the police patrols screams.

Short silence.

- Man down, man down, he's lying on the hill, is the next call.

Prior to that, the other police patrol, in which the two prosecutors were part of, had been warned that there had been a case in the same neighborhood with a man who had a gun and threatened to shoot police.

- It sounds like this is this man, not because we have confirmed it, but come on, says the operator.

Warned of "extremely dangerous man"

Another police warns that the man is "extremely dangerous" and that he should have an AK47 and hand grenades at home. Here, however, a decisive error occurs, the management center believes that the dangerous man is on the loose, but in fact he is detained.

However, the misunderstanding caused the police to delay giving Eric Torell heart and lung rescue, this being when they were afraid of explosives.

In total, 25 shots were fired when Eric Torell was shot dead. 12 of these, an entire magazine, were fired by the police who are not prosecuted. That this police officer is not prosecuted is because his shot did not hit in the back, therefore, according to the prosecutor, it was still an emergency situation.

Three of the shots hit Eric Torell, one of whom was deadly.

Denies crime

The first day of the trial ended with the police lawyers giving their speeches. All three refuse a crime.

- On August 2, a terrible accident occurs. What will become clear over the next few days is this accident as a result of a number of unfortunate co-operating factors, said Anton Strand, who defends the police being charged with wrongdoing to another's death or malpractice, during the trial.
